Why does hair make static?

Static electricity is created by friction. Hair has a large surface area and is subjected to friction by brushing or combing. Equally important is the fact that (dry) hair is non-conductive, so the charge on the surface has nowhere to go. Static charge on hair is particularly noticeable (and bothersome) because the individual hair shafts are very light, so when the charges on the surfaces repel each other, the hair shafts stand out from the head.
